Address

2MydC91SGy2cP9FgnXbFFDtBXGPdREH776b
Confirmed tx count
56
Confirmed received
28 outputs (0.00197590 tBTC)
Confirmed spent
28 outputs (0.00197590 tBTC)
Confirmed unspent
No outputs

25 of 56 Transactions